U.S. v. PEREZ-SOLIS

No. 12-40056.

709 F.3d 453 (2013)

UNITED STATES of America, Plaintiff-Appellee v. Israel PEREZ-SOLIS, Defendant-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it.

February 20, 2013.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Terri-Lei O'Malley , Renata Ann Gowie , Assistant U.S. Attorneys, U.S. Attorney's Office, Southern District of Texas, Houston, TX, for Plaintiff-Appellee.

Seth Kretzer , Law Offices of Seth Kretzer, Houston, TX, for Defendant-Appellant.

Before HIGGINBOTHAM, SMITH, and ELROD, Circuit Judges.


PATRICK E. HIGGINBOTHAM, Circuit Judge:

Rene Martinez and Israel Perez-Solis ("Perez") were charged with possession with intent to distribute fifty grams or more of methamphetamine and conspiracy to do the same.1 Perez pleaded not guilty and requested a jury trial.
